In connection with this question , how to save many different csv files in one Excel workbook with one sheet per csv? I would like to know how to do this programmatically in Java.
You will need a library to access Excel with Java. A Google search turned this:

An alternative is to use the Excel XML format, which appeared in Office 2003. As a result, you get an XML file, but you can open it in Excel and view different sheets.
